Minsk Authorities Ban Saint Valentine’s Rally 12:29, 11/02/2003
Minsk city hall forbade Young Front to hold on Saint Valentine’s February 14 their annual action “I love Belarus”. BelaPAN quotes YF leader Pavel Severinets as saying that on February 7 the Minsk city hall denied them the right to hold rally from the Yakub Kolas square to the Parizhskoi Kommuny square. However, the organization calls on its followers to celebrate the holiday altogether and show up at the Yakub Kolas square at 5p.m., from where they would march all along the planned route. According to Severinets, this will be “youths’ response to the threat of the loss of sovereignty”. “We want to make it clear to all that we will not give up Belarus neither to Lukashenko, nor to Russia,” – said Severinets.
Moreover, on February 14 morning the YF activists will deliver to the foreign embassies their regular greetings and two appeals to the European community. The first will contain their call to EU not to reinstall iron curtain on the border with Belarus, whose youths want to live in a united Europe. February 14, said Severinets, will serve as an indicator of how hot the political spring 2003 will be. He recalled that last year they faced numerous detentions, while 20 people were drawn to administrative accountability.
